Course Content

• Ethical Frameworks and Theories in Social Work
• Identifying and Addressing Ethical Dilemmas in Practice
• Values, Ethics, and Professional Boundaries (Social Work)
• Legal and Regulatory Aspects of Ethical Practice
• Ethical Decision-Making Models and Processes
• Cultural Competency and Ethical Practice
• Advocacy, Social Justice, and Ethical Responsibilities
• Managing Ethical Conflicts and Complaints
• Maintaining Confidentiality and Protecting Client Rights

Career Role Description
Senior Social Worker (Child Protection) Lead complex child protection cases, providing expert ethical guidance and decision-making. High demand, excellent career progression.
Social Work Team Manager (Adult Services) Manage and mentor a team of social workers, ensuring ethical practice and effective service delivery. Strong leadership and decision-making skills are essential.
Independent Social Worker (Mental Health) Provide independent assessments and support to individuals with mental health needs, requiring advanced ethical awareness and decision-making capabilities. Growing market.
Social Work Consultant (Domestic Abuse) Consult with agencies and organizations on best ethical practices and decision-making in domestic abuse cases. Highly specialized role, high earning potential.
Policy Advisor (Social Care) Develop and implement social care policies that align with ethical principles and guidelines. Requires strong analytical skills and understanding of UK legislation.
